A heavy, monoline sans with consistently rounded terminals and corners throughout. The forms are built from smooth, tubular strokes with generous curves, producing a soft silhouette and a sturdy, even color on the page. Counters are generally open and simple, with single-storey lowercase shapes (notably a and g) and compact, rounded punctuation-like joins; the overall construction reads clean and geometric without feeling rigid.

Well suited to branding and identity work that aims for warmth and accessibility, as well as bold headlines, packaging, and promotional graphics. The robust strokes and rounded construction also make it effective for short UI labels and signage where a friendly, high-impact tone is desired.

The rounded stroke endings and buoyant curves give the typeface a warm, friendly tone that feels informal and inviting. Its thick, soft-edged shapes suggest a contemporary, playful personality that stays readable while avoiding sharp or austere cues.

The design appears intended to deliver a high-impact sans that remains approachable by replacing sharp terminals with rounded endings and maintaining even, monoline strokes. Its simplified, soft geometry prioritizes clarity and a cheerful voice for modern display-oriented typography.

Uppercase and lowercase share a cohesive, softened geometry, and the numerals follow the same rounded, sturdy logic for a unified typographic voice. The design maintains clear letter identities at display sizes, with a slightly bouncy rhythm created by the curved terminals and simplified, friendly forms.
